The Evolution of Bitcoin Media Coverage
The year 2025 marked a pivotal moment for Bitcoin in the Asian markets, not just in terms of adoption and regulation, but also in how it was portrayed by the media. Early narratives heavily criticized Bitcoin for its energy consumption and environmental impact, overshadowing its potential for innovation and financial inclusion. However, data from CryptoCompare’s Perception platform reveals a nuanced shift, with increased reporting on Bitcoin-related crime and kidnapping, suggesting a broader, more balanced media landscape.
Balancing Act: Neutral Sentiment Prevails
Despite the diversification in topics covered by the media, the overall sentiment towards Bitcoin remained broadly neutral in 2025. This neutrality is indicative of a matured understanding and reporting of cryptocurrency, recognizing both its challenges and opportunities. The balanced view suggests that legacy media outlets have become more sophisticated in their coverage, potentially influencing public perception and investor confidence in the cryptocurrency space.
